Server-Cluster: Die Macht der Vernetzung

Home » Server-Cluster: Die Macht der Vernetzung

Ein Verbundserver ist eine Sammlung von Servern, welche durch gemeinsame Verbindungen miteinander arbeiten. Diese Server können sich in dem selben Raum genau befinden oder aber, auch über mehrere Standorte verteilt. Unternehmen, die solche Server über das Netzwerk verbinden, können einen höheren Leistungs- Level, Redundanz und Skalierbarkeit erreichen.

Die Server-Cluster Lösung.

  • Leistungssteigerung: Mehrere Server können als Gruppe an der gleichen Aufgabe erwerbt werden und dadurch wird die Berechnungsleistung gesteigert. Dies ist besonders entscheidend für Anwendungen, die rechenintensiv sind, zu denen beispielsweise Datenbanken, Webserver oder Gaming lost data gehören.
  • Doppelte Stromzufuhr: Der Datenbank liegt auf mehreren Servern Daten und Anwendungen bereit, um vorübergehende Ausfälle zu verhindern. Bei Ausfall eines Servers können andere Server Lasten übernehmen, so dass die benötigten Serviceleistungen weiterhin angeboten werden können.
  • Mehrere Anbaufässer: Ein Server-Cluster ist recht einfach erweiterbar, durch das Anbauen von neuen Servern. Es erlaubt Unternehmen ihre Infrastruktur zu skalieren und auf steigende Anforderungen zu reagieren.
  • Mit dem Fortschritt der Skalierbarkeit kann die Gesamtkonfiguration der Server-Cluster-Struktur geändert zumiden und den jeweiligen Anforderungen angepasst werden.
  • Kostengünstig: Servercluster können kostenwirksam sein, da sie auf Sharing basieren. Beispielsweise können mehrere Server denselben Capacity Pool nutzen und dies verringert die Anschaffungskosten.

Arten von Server-Clustern

Es gibt verschiedene Arten von Server-Clustern, die sich in ihrer Konfiguration und Funktionsweise unterscheiden:

  1. Load-Balancing-Cluster: Diese Cluster verteilen die eingehenden Anfragen auf mehrere Server, um die Last gleichmäßig zu verteilen. Dies verbessert die Leistung und Reaktionszeit der Anwendung.
  2. High-Availability-Cluster: Diese Cluster sorgen für eine hohe Verfügbarkeit von Diensten, indem sie redundante Komponenten einsetzen. Wenn ein Server ausfällt, übernimmt ein anderer Server die Aufgaben, um Ausfallzeiten zu minimieren.
  3. Cluster für Hochleistungsrechnen: Diese Cluster werden verwendet, um komplexe Berechnungen durchzuführen, wie beispielsweise wissenschaftliche Simulationen oder maschinelles Lernen. Sie bestehen aus vielen leistungsstarken Servern, die gemeinsam an einer Aufgabe arbeiten.

Wie funktioniert ein Server-Cluster?

Ein Server-Cluster funktioniert durch die Kombination von Hardware und Software. Die Hardware umfasst die physischen Server, Netzwerkschalter und Speichergeräte. Die Software umfasst das Cluster-Betriebssystem und die Cluster-Management-Tools.

Das Cluster-Betriebssystem verwaltet die Kommunikation zwischen den Servern und koordiniert ihre Aktivitäten. Die Cluster-Management-Tools ermöglichen die Überwachung, Konfiguration und Verwaltung des Clusters.

Vorteile von Server-Clustern

Server-Cluster bieten zahlreiche Vorteile für Unternehmen:

  • Verbesserte Leistung: Höhere Durchsatzleistung und schnellere Reaktionszeiten.
  • Höhere Verfügbarkeit: Minimierte Ausfallzeiten und kontinuierlicher Betrieb.
  • Skalierbarkeit: Einfache Anpassung an wachsende Anforderungen.
  • Kosteneffizienz: Optimale Nutzung von Ressourcen und reduzierte Betriebskosten.
  • Flexibilität: Anpassung an verschiedene Anwendungsanforderungen.

Herausforderungen bei der Implementierung von Server-Clustern

Die Implementierung eines Server-Clusters kann jedoch auch Herausforderungen mit sich bringen:

  • Komplexität: Die Konfiguration und Verwaltung eines Clusters kann komplex sein.
  • Kosten: Die Anschaffung und Wartung von mehreren Servern kann teuer sein.
  • Fehleranfälligkeit: Mehr Komponenten bedeuten auch mehr potenzielle Fehlerquellen.

Fazit

Server-Cluster sind eine leistungsstarke Lösung, um die Anforderungen moderner Anwendungen zu erfüllen. Durch ihre Fähigkeit, Leistung, Redundanz und Skalierbarkeit zu bieten, ermöglichen sie Unternehmen, ihre digitalen Dienste zuverlässig und effizient bereitzustellen. Die sorgfältige Planung und Implementierung eines Server-Clusters ist jedoch entscheidend, um die Vorteile voll auszuschöpfen und potenzielle Herausforderungen zu minimieren.

Schreibe einen Kommentar

Deine E-Mail-Adresse wird nicht veröffentlicht. Erforderliche Felder sind mit * markiert